Definition of croque:

°A game played on a lawn, in which players use mallets to drive wooden balls through hoops (wickets).
°A shot in this game in which the opponent's ball is driven away by hitting one's own ball when they are in contact.
°(games) To drive (one's opponent's ball) by striking one's own ball placed against it.
